Endnote

Endnote is a reference management software package, used to manage bibliographies and references when writing essays, articles or theses. With Endnote, you can:

  • Create databases of information sources such as journal articles and books.
  • Format your bibliography in Word, with a citation style of your choice, by clicking on an EndNote command within Word.
